Uncovering Rental Relief in Riverside: A Step-by-Step Guide



Facing financial challenges? You're not alone. Many Riverside residents are struggling with the rising cost of rent. Luckily, there are resources available to help you find rental relief. This step-by-step guide will walk you through the process of accessing assistance and getting back on your feet.



  • Step 1: Assess Your Situation - Begin by evaluating your income, expenses, and overall financial position. Determine the amount of rental help you may need.

  • Step 2: Research Available Programs - Riverside offers a variety of rental relief programs. Explore local government websites, community organizations, and housing agencies to identify programs that meet your criteria.

  • Step 3: Gather Necessary Documents - To apply for rental relief, you'll usually need to provide proof of income, expenses, citizenship, and other relevant information. Keep copies of all your documents organized and accessible.

  • Step 4: Submit Your Application - Once you've identified suitable programs, carefully review the application guidelines. Fill out the application completely and submit it according to the program's protocols.

  • Step 5: Follow Up and Communicate - After submitting your application, contact the program administrator to verify receipt. Stay in contact throughout the process and promptly respond to any requests for further information.

Finding rental relief in Riverside may take time and effort, but by following these steps and remaining persistent, you can increase your chances of accessing the help you need. Remember, you're not alone in this journey, and support is available to help you overcome financial obstacles.
